Home
last modified time | relevance | path

Searched refs:fid_t (Results 1 – 12 of 12) sorted by relevance

/src/sys/contrib/openzfs/module/os/linux/zfs/
H A Dzpl_export.c40 fid_t *fid, *pfid; in zpl_encode_fh()
45 if (len_bytes < offsetof(fid_t, fid_data)) { in zpl_encode_fh()
46 fid = (fid_t *)&empty_fid; in zpl_encode_fh()
48 fid = (fid_t *)fh; in zpl_encode_fh()
49 fid->fid_len = len_bytes - offsetof(fid_t, fid_data); in zpl_encode_fh()
59 required_len = offsetof(fid_t, fid_data) + fid->fid_len; in zpl_encode_fh()
68 required_len + offsetof(fid_t, fid_data))) { in zpl_encode_fh()
70 pfid = (fid_t *)((char *)fh + required_len); in zpl_encode_fh()
71 pfid->fid_len = parent_len - offsetof(fid_t, fid_data); in zpl_encode_fh()
74 pfid = (fid_t *)&empty_fid; in zpl_encode_fh()
[all …]
H A Dzfs_ctldir.c648 zfsctl_snapdir_fid(struct inode *ip, fid_t *fidp) in zfsctl_snapdir_fid()
692 zfsctl_fid(struct inode *ip, fid_t *fidp) in zfsctl_fid()
H A Dzfs_vfsops.c1739 zfs_vget(struct super_block *sb, struct inode **ipp, fid_t *fidp) in zfs_vget()
H A Dzfs_vnops_os.c4341 zfs_fid(struct inode *ip, fid_t *fidp) in zfs_fid()
/src/sys/contrib/openzfs/include/os/freebsd/spl/sys/
H A Dmount.h41 typedef struct fid fid_t; typedef
/src/sys/contrib/openzfs/include/os/linux/spl/sys/
H A Dvfs.h46 } fid_t; typedef
/src/sys/contrib/openzfs/include/os/linux/zfs/sys/
H A Dzfs_ctldir.h61 extern int zfsctl_fid(struct inode *ip, fid_t *fidp);
H A Dzfs_vnops_os.h80 extern int zfs_fid(struct inode *ip, fid_t *fidp);
H A Dzfs_vfsops_os.h254 extern int zfs_vget(struct super_block *sb, struct inode **ipp, fid_t *fidp);
/src/sys/contrib/openzfs/module/os/freebsd/zfs/
H A Dzfs_vfsops.c132 static int zfs_fhtovp(vfs_t *vfsp, fid_t *fidp, int flags, vnode_t **vpp);
1869 zfs_fhtovp(vfs_t *vfsp, fid_t *fidp, int flags, vnode_t **vpp) in zfs_fhtovp()
H A Dzfs_ctldir.c533 fid_t *fidp = (void *)ap->a_fid; in zfsctl_common_fid()
H A Dzfs_vnops_os.c4057 zfs_fid(vnode_t *vp, fid_t *fidp, caller_context_t *ct) in zfs_fid()